IOTA 2176 is a polydimethylsiloxane-polyether copolymer with a hydroxymethyl terminal functional group, with a molecular weight of approximately 3200. Its terminal hydroxymethyl group can undergo crosslinking reactions with active groups such as hydroxymethyl and imino groups in amino resins, introducing silicone segments to the resin surface and significantly improving coating anti-staining properties, weather resistance, and surface smoothness. It is also suitable for waterborne systems, improving the water resistance and low-temperature toughness of waterborne resins.
| Parameter | Value |
|---|---|
| Appearance | Light yellow viscous liquid |
| Active Content | 99.9% |
| Molecular Weight | Approx. 3200 |
| Type | Suitable for waterborne and solvent-based systems |
| Application Direction | Dosage |
|---|---|
| Long-lasting feel | 0.2–1.0% |
| Anti-staining | 2–6% |
| Resin modification | 1–6% |
Amino Resin Crosslinking Modification: Hydroxymethyl reacts with active groups in amino resins to achieve permanent anchoring of silicone.
Surface Property Enhancement: Silicone segments enrich at the surface, imparting excellent smoothness, scratch resistance, and anti-staining properties to coatings.
Waterborne System Compatibility: Polyether segments provide good water dispersibility, suitable for waterborne polyurethane, waterborne acrylic, and other systems.
Improved Water Resistance: The hydrophobicity of silicone enhances the water resistance and moisture resistance of waterborne coatings.
Enhanced Low-Temperature Toughness: Improves the flexibility of waterborne resins in low-temperature environments.
Amino Baking Paints: Appliance coatings, automotive topcoats, coil coatings, metal baking enamels
Waterborne Resin Modification: Waterborne polyurethane, waterborne acrylic, waterborne alkyd resin systems
Crosslinkable Coatings: Industrial baking paints, high-hardness clear coats
Waterborne Inks: Improves anti-blocking and abrasion resistance of printed materials
